Clayton - Central · Statistical Area 2 (SA2)
The local climate — how much rain the area gets and how warm or cool it tends to be.
Annual rainfall of 755mm is a standout feature for Clayton - Central, which is well above the Victorian average. This area experiences a climate with temperatures that are generally lower than most similar places.

Average rainfall and temperature.
The area sees 755mm of rain yearly, which is well above the Victorian figure of 510mm. Typical maximum temperatures of 20.0°C and minimums of 10.9°C are both lower than most other areas.
